Highway 43 south of town

Beaverlodge, AlbertaJan 25, 20110 Comments

This area has the appearance of a rural area. There are no buildings on the highway itself only on other roads running parallel about 100-150 meters from 43 . The RCMP enforce the urban speed limit of 50 km/hr. There is no photo radar so the traffic officers pick whoever they want. It appeared that they stop out of province residents and old people even though everyone else was going the same speed or faster. They stop and ticket one after another. Alberta has few speed signs indicating resuming rural speed limits. Drivers have to guess and if they guess wrong, the police ticket them.
